Master of Ceremonies

2023 Lynwood Alumni Awards Emcee_edited.

Nate Holston

Lynwood High School
Nate Holston is a product of Lynwood public schools. Attending Florida A&M University, Nate graduated with honors (Summa Cum Laude), with a Bachelor of Science in Molecular Biology. While at Florida A&M, Nate was initiated to the first Black Greek letter fraternity,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c. Transforming his passion into a professional career, Nate is an actor and creative best recognized for his commercials with companies like Target, Minute Maid, Peloton,  American Express, and more. Nate dares to be different and abides by the quote, “Go out on a limb because that’s where the fruit is.”

Leadership In Innovation

Awarded to an individual who has demonstrated exceptional entrepreneurial skills, successfully launching and growing a business venture. Their vision, creativity, and ability to navigate challenges have resulted in establishing a thriving enterprise, serving as a role model for aspiring entrepreneurs.

Patty Rodriguez_edited.jpg

Patty Rodriguez

Alum of Lynwood High School, 2000
Patty Rodriguez is one of the most influential American Latino leaders as a nationally recognized entrepreneur, radio producer, media personality, founder, angel investor, and best-selling author who was proudly raised in Los Angeles by Mexican immigrant parents. Patty created and co-founded Lil’ Libros, the #1 family-trusted bilingual children's media publisher, inspired by her desire to teach her two beautiful boys, Alexander and Oliver, about their family’s culture and language. Her passion for uplifting her community extends beyond children's books, having made angel investments in early-stage startups and launching sin miedo productions in 2021 to elevate the voices and stories of the American-Latino experience. Patty is best known as Senior Producer and On-Air Talent for the internationally syndicated radio show, "On Air With Ryan Seacrest," on iHeartMedia’s 102.7 KIIS FM Los Angeles.

Ariana Sauceda-Stein_edited.jpg

Ariana Sauceda-Stein

Alum of Lynwood High School , 2000
Ariana Sauceda-Stein is the CEO and Co-Founder of Lil’ Libros, the largest independent bilingual children’s media company in North America. In 2021, she co-led one of the largest equity crowdfunding campaigns in the Latinx community, raising over $2.4 million with over 5,000 investors. Prior to her current role, Ariana spent 10 years building other business ventures and working in the corporate sector. She held corporate management positions with real estate investment and management firms.  She successfully owned and operated a pet transportation service before dedicating her life to the world of children’s publishing – helping shape the media industry to become an inclusive market. Ariana is an alumna of the Goldman Sachs 10K Small Business Program, a recipient of the National Association Women’s Business Owner “Entrepreneur of the Year” Award, a former member and board of directors of the National Latina Business Association, and holds a Bachelor of Science in Business from California State University Dominguez Hills.

Humanitarian Excellence

Awarded to an individual who has dedicated their life to positively impacting society. Through their selfless acts of kindness, philanthropy, and community service, they have brought about significant change and touched the lives of many.

Alma Renteria-Estrada_edited.jpg

Alma Renteria-Estrada

Alum of Lynwood High School, 2008
Alma Renteria-Estrada is a proud product of Lynwood schools. After graduating UC Riverside, with a B.A. in English a year earlier than anticipated, she decided to commit her “gap year” to City Year LA(CYLA), a non-profit that worked with at-risk youth. After CYLA, Alma went on to pursue a teaching career with Teach For America Los Angeles. Upon joining TFA, she began her education career as a middle school teacher for a local charter school. It was while teaching that she decided to run for office, in order to have a community-wide impact. She was first elected to the Lynwood School Board in 2013, at 23 years old, and once again in 2018. During her tenure, the district gained nationwide accolades and success. She resigned from the School Board in March 2021 to focus on leading her school in the post-pandemic era and channel her efforts towards pursuing an Ed.D. and starting a family. Alma recently started her 5th year as Principal at Rivera Elementary School in Pico Rivera.

Rising Star

Awarded to a recent graduate who has achieved remarkable success early in their career, celebrating their outstanding accomplishments. This individual demonstrates exceptional talent, ambition, and promise, inspiring other young alumni embarking on their professional journeys.

Gregory Gallegos_edited.jpg

Gregory Gallegos

Alum of Firebaugh High School , 2014
Gregory Gallegos, a Lynwood native and product of the Lynwood public schools (Rosa Parks Elementary, Lynwood Middle School, and Firebaugh High School), is now a Mathematics Educator at Lynwood High School since August 2022. He holds a Master of Education from Alder Graduate School of Education and a Bachelor of Arts in Computational and Applied Mathematics from the University of Southern California. Gregory's journey is marked by his mentors (Ms. Loveth, Ms. Rescinito, Mr. Ramirez, Mr. Wiley, Mr. Martinez, Ms. Camateros, and Ms. Bhattacharyay), the inspiration he finds in his students, and the unwavering support of his family
